Huber doubles production on Offenburg site

Published: 23-Mar-2017

The company will also acquire German cooling systems company Van der Heijden Labortechnik

For Peter Huber Kältemaschinenbau, one of the main pillars of its success is ongoing product innovation, claim the company. Energy management systems save resources; intelligent plug and play technology minimises downtime; sophisticated safety functions guarantee safe operation; and modern communications protocols facilitate smooth data exchange with process control systems and Industry 4.0 environments.

Chair of the Board Daniel Huber said: “Our technical expertise is based on our core disciplines of thermodynamics and microelectronics. We conduct basic research in these areas and develop optimised and sustainable solutions for customers around the world.”

In 2016, the company achieved double-digit growth rates, was acclaimed best employer and a top 100 innovator, receiving the Grand Prix for Medium-Sized Companies, along with the Environmental Award of the State of Baden-Wurttemberg.

New facility

Huber’s market growth at is being supported by doubling the production capacity at the Offenburg production site. Construction work on new production facilities and an administration building have already started.

In addition, Huber's Supervisory Board adopted the suggestion of the Board to acquire the company Van-der- Heijden Labortechnik, manufacturer of circulation coolers and system separators.

With this acquisition, the product range at Huber has been expanded once again. Van-der- Heijden Labortechnik GmbH has established itself particularly in the cooling of analytical instruments and systems and has a global client base.

Along with an extensive range of high-grade standard products, Van-der- Heijden’s particular strength lies in the area of special designs. Customers are provided with comprehensive advice and individual configurations or customised solutions to master their temperature control tasks.

“Their product portfolio complements the portfolio of our group," said Huber. "In analytics and when it comes down to the cost-effective dissipation of process heat, Van-der- Heijden is already one of the best.”

“The operations buildings are functional, based on ecological principles and are in great condition. The chemistry is right – the people and the corporate philosophies fit each other.”
